治疗效果、计算机辅助技术进行了客观的综述与评价。早期的经验证明MISTKA减少了术后疼痛,缩短了住院时间,提高了功能恢复。然而目前常规TKA技术,90%~95%假体能持续15年或更长,而微创TKA病人疗效并没有长期随访。因此,各种微创TKA长期效果需要进一步的研究。
